Abstract

Extensive reading (ER) is a pedagogical approach where learners engage with large volumes of texts at their proficiency level for general understanding and enjoyment. This study investigates the impact of ER on vocabulary acquisition and reading comprehension by synthesizing findings from 21 peer-reviewed studies. The results reveal that ER significantly enhances both vocabulary retention and comprehension skills, with graded materials, program duration, and supplementary activities playing pivotal roles. This paper outlines implications for educators, highlights implementation challenges, and suggests future research directions.
